The Order 1886 Wallpaper 1920X1080
March 15, 2025
Download Video Game The Order: 1886 HD Wallpaper Download Video Game The Order: 1886 HD Wallpaper The Order 1886 HD Wallpaper by TheSyanArt on DeviantArt Download Video Game The Order: 1886 HD Wallpaper | The Order 1886 Wallpaper 1920X1080